Never put blocks for front leaf suspension lift. And its advised to not do more than 2" for body lift. And with that it should have a high grade bolt to help prevent shearing the bolts off in a emergency braking or other high body stress situations. I have personally dealt with a truck that sheared off all body bolts/mounts during a fast braking maneuver. It's not pretty...
A four inch suspension lift will clear 35s. There may have to be a little trimming depending on wheel back spacing.

You may have a suspension lift. Cheaper Lift companies usually do lift blocks in the rear, and an Add-a-leaf or spring pack replacement for the front. Lift blocks in the front are illegal in most states, but just dangerous regardless. Reason is the front does the majority of the braking on any vehicle. When you hit the brakes, the front diff (on a solid axle vehicle) naturalliy wants to rotate. The tires/brakes are stopping rotation, and the vehicle(attached via the springs) wants to continue in forward motion, causing the axle to rotate. This will cause the springs to twist, which would cause blocks to "spit" out.
In regards to a body lift and rust, it doesn't matter if there is no rust and brand new hardware. The same principle applies. Tires and frame are trying to stop, while the body is only attached with a few bolts, and wants to continue forward momentum. The bolts COULD sheer off. A bolt has a lot more tensile(pulling apart) strength than sheer(cutting in two) strength. I'm not saying this always happens with all body lifts, but it has a higher probability due to longer bolts equal more leverage...
